WebMay 20, 2024 · However, to briefly summarize for the purpose of this article, a Grant of Probate is a legal document signed by a Justice of the Surrogate Division of the Court of Queen’s Bench of Alberta which confirms the validity and legitimacy of the deceased’s Last Will and the Executor’s authority to distribute the deceased’s Estate. WebHow much does it cost to obtain a grant of probate in Alberta? The charges for a grant of probate in Alberta are determined based on the value of the estate, as follows*: (a) $35 for an estate worth up to $10,000 (b) $135 for an estate worth between $10,000 and $25,000; (c) $275 for an estate worth between $25,000 to $125,000;

With a Grant of Probate, you will be able to act in the place of … csaa stands forWebFeb 15, 2024 · Alberta's Land Title Office requires proof that a will is valid in the form of probate before it will transfer the property of the deceased. Any property that the deceased owned as a sole owner or as a tenant in common is subject to probate. If the deceased owned property as a joint tenant, then the joint tenant has a right of survivorship. csa athenaWebProbate A Straightforward Guide To Obtaining A Grant Of Probate And Administering An Estate Pdf is universally compatible bearing in mind any devices to read.
